NASA's Journey: Triumphs and Tragedies
This chapter provides a comprehensive look into NASA's history, starting with the Apollo launch pad fire and tracing its impact on public perception and space exploration policy. It examines the technological advancements and challenges of the space shuttle program, revealing the intertwining of military and commercial interests post-Challenger disaster. Through a critical lens, the narrative highlights the contrasts between public perception and the realities of space travel, especially in light of historical failures.
